Estimation of different entropies via Hermite interpolating polynomial using Jensen type functionals

We estimated the different entropies like Shannon entropy, Rényi divergences, Csiszar divergence by using the Jensen’s type functionals. The Zipf’s mandelbrot law and hybrid Zipf’s mandelbrot law are used to estimate the Shannon entropy. Further the Hermite interpolating polynomial is used to generalize the new inequalities for m-convex function. © 2020, Forum D'Analystes, Chennai.
